Carmichael Ireland Carmichael is a leading specialist training and support body for nonprofits in Ireland. Charity Number: 8973. Company Number: 205568. CRA Number: 20022464

Carmichael Centre Impact Network currently comprises 128 charities, community and voluntary organisations. Working together, we impact on the lives of people living throughout Ireland.

Episode 58: How to deal with negative conflict and boardroom disputes

In this podcast, Karen Erwin, a solicitor, professional mediator and facilitator, specialising in conflict resolution talks about the steps that should be taken to prevent boardroom conflicts from arising.

New Free Resource: How to Make the Most of Your Annual Report

Your annual report takes months of work. Is it actually doing what it should?

For many nonprofits, the annual report gets filed away once it’s published, a compliance exercise rather than the powerful communication tool it could be. But done well, it’s one of the most effective ways to showcase your strategy, demonstrate your impact, and signal where your organisation is headed next.

This resource breaks down the core utilities of a great annual report and shows you how to unlock its full potential.
